: Log:
: Make mvs_if.c to not be always linked statically into the kernel.
: Link it same way as mvs.c.
A consequence of this will be that if you kldload modules that use the
mvs_if.m services, but don't have the mvs.ko module, then you'll have
problems. I ran into this with pccard/pcic/pccbb/cardbus/*pccard.c
drivers so I compiled pccard_if.m into the kernel statically.
I don't know if that's a big deal for you, but it is why things like
this are usually linked in statically.
